The VERMONT GAGE 112212660 is a Class ZZ Minus plug pin gage designed for precision dimensional inspection in machining and manufacturing environments. This single-end pin gage measures a nominal diameter of 12.66 mm with a tolerance of 0.00508 mm, making it suitable for NoGo inspection applications where tight dimensional control is required. Manufactured from steel with a 10 microfinish surface coating, it provides consistent, repeatable results. Each gage ships with a Certificate of Accuracy that includes NIST traceability, confirming it meets established metrology standards. Machinists, quality control technicians, and tool-room inspectors rely on this type of gage for verifying bore and hole dimensions during production and final inspection.
This pin gage is used in NoGo inspection routines to confirm that a bore or hole does not exceed the maximum allowable diameter. It is also well suited for setting and verifying micrometers, verniers, and other measuring devices in shop or lab environments. Applicable in both production floor and quality lab settings, this gage fits standard gage block and handle systems used in general precision inspection work. Its compact 2-inch overall length makes it easy to handle in tight inspection setups. The Class ZZ designation indicates it meets industry tolerance standards for general-purpose inspection gages.

Pin gages should be handled with clean, dry hands or lint-free gloves to prevent contamination of the precision ground surface. Store the gage in its protective case when not in use to avoid surface damage. Before use, verify the gage surface is free of burrs, debris, or corrosion that could affect measurement accuracy. Inspection procedures using precision gages should follow applicable shop standards and calibration intervals as defined by your quality management system.
